Definition and Composition
Carbon fiber gears are mechanical components made from a lightweight composite of carbon fibers and resin. Known for their exceptional strength-to-weight ratio, these gears exhibit remarkable rigidity and longevity, making them ideal for high-performance applications. The central element of carbon fiber is the carbon atom, which creates a robust structure, allowing these gears to withstand significant stress while remaining lightweight.
Manufacturing Process
The manufacturing of carbon fiber gears involves several sophisticated steps. Initially, the carbon fiber strands are woven into a fabric, infused with a thermosetting resin to enhance durability. This composite is then molded into the desired gear shape through an advanced manufacturing process, such as compression or resin transfer molding. The result is a precision-engineered component that combines lightness with incredible strength.
Differences from Traditional Materials
When comparing carbon fiber gears to traditional materials like steel and aluminum, key differences emerge:
- Weight: Carbon fiber gears are significantly lighter, which contributes to overall system efficiency.
- Corrosion Resistance: Unlike metal gears, carbon fiber does not rust or corrode, ensuring longevity.
- Customization: The manufacturing process allows for greater design flexibility, making it easier to create gears tailored to specific applications.

Weight Reduction and Its Impact
One of the primary advantages of carbon fiber gears is their remarkable weight reduction. Carbon fiber is much lighter than metals such as steel and aluminum, which translates to lower inertia and easier movement in machinery. Consider the following impacts of weight reduction:
- Improved agility: Lighter components allow machines to change speeds and directions faster.
- Energy efficiency: Less weight means reduced energy consumption, leading to lower operational costs.
- Increased design flexibility: Engineers can create more compact and lightweight designs without compromising strength.
The reduced weight of carbon fiber gears contributes significantly to overall system performance and longevity.
Enhanced Durability and Strength
Carbon fiber gears are not only lightweight but also exceptionally strong. Their high tensile strength allows them to withstand higher loads and resist wear over time. Key points include:
- Resistance to fatigue: Carbon fiber gears can endure repetitive stress far better than traditional materials.
- Environmental resilience: They maintain their structural integrity in extreme temperatures and harsh conditions.
- Reduced maintenance: Enhanced durability leads to lower maintenance needs and extended equipment life.
This combination of strength and durability makes carbon fiber gears an attractive option for high-performance applications.
Improved Efficiency and Performance
The design benefits from carbon fiber gears extend beyond weight and durability. Their unique properties help enhance overall efficiency and performance. Consider these factors:
- Reduced friction: The smooth surface of carbon fiber translates to less friction between gears, improving transmission efficiency.
- Noise reduction: Carbon fiber gears operate more quietly than metal counterparts, contributing to a quieter work environment.
- Precision engineering: Their manufacturing process allows for more precise tolerances, resulting in improved alignment and performance.
With these advantages, carbon fiber gears are a game-changer in enhancing operational efficiency across various industries.

Performance Comparison with Steel and Aluminum
In performance, carbon fiber gears often outshine steel and aluminum. While steel is known for its strength and aluminum for its lightweight nature, carbon fiber gears triumph by providing a unique blend of both. Key performance benefits include:
- Weight: Carbon fiber is significantly lighter, reducing the overall weight of machinery.
- Strength: They exhibit high tensile strength, making them resistant to wear and deformation.
- Vibration Damping: Carbon fiber gears absorb vibrations more effectively, leading to smoother operations.
These advantages make carbon fiber gears an attractive option for high-performance applications.
Cost Analysis: Are They Worth the Investment?
When considering the cost of carbon fiber gears, initial expenses can be higher compared to steel and aluminum alternatives. However, it’s essential to assess the long-term value. Some factors influencing the investment include:
- Reduced Maintenance Costs: Their durability means fewer replacements and repairs.
- Improved Efficiency: Enhanced performance often leads to energy savings.
- Longer Lifespan: The initial higher cost is offset by a longer lifespan.
Thus, while the upfront cost might be steeper, the overall benefits can justify the investment.
Lifespan and Maintenance Considerations
Carbon fiber gears typically outlast their steel and aluminum counterparts, primarily due to their resistance to corrosion and fatigue. Maintenance is straightforward, often requiring:
- Routine Inspections: Periodic checks to ensure integrity and functionality.
- Cleaning: Keeping them free from debris enhances performance.
